package actions
import (
"bytes"
"encoding/binary"
"fmt"
"github.com/hacash/core/fields"
"github.com/hacash/core/interfaces"
"github.com/hacash/core/interfacev2"
"github.com/hacash/core/sys"
)
type Action_1_SimpleToTransfer struct {
ToAddress fields.Address
Amount fields.Amount
// data ptr
belong_trs interfacev2.Transaction
belong_trs_v3 interfaces.Transaction
}
func NewAction_1_SimpleToTransfer(addr fields.Address, amt *fields.Amount) *Action_1_SimpleToTransfer {
return &Action_1_SimpleToTransfer{
ToAddress: addr,
Amount: *amt,
}
}
func (elm *Action_1_SimpleToTransfer) Kind() uint16 {
return 1
}
// json api
func (elm *Action_1_SimpleToTransfer) Describe() map[string]interface{} {
var data = map[string]interface{}{}
return data
}
func (elm *Action_1_SimpleToTransfer) Serialize() ([]byte, error) {
var kindByte = make([]byte, 2)
binary.BigEndian.PutUint16(kindByte, elm.Kind())
var addrBytes, _ = elm.ToAddress.Serialize()
var amtBytes, _ = elm.Amount.Serialize()
var buffer bytes.Buffer
buffer.Write(kindByte)
buffer.Write(addrBytes)
buffer.Write(amtBytes)
return buffer.Bytes(), nil
}
func (elm *Action_1_SimpleToTransfer) Parse(buf []byte, seek uint32) (uint32, error) {
moveseek, e := elm.ToAddress.Parse(buf, seek)
if e != nil {
return 0, e
}
moveseek2, e := elm.Amount.Parse(buf, moveseek)
if e != nil {
return 0, e
}
return moveseek2, nil
}
func (elm *Action_1_SimpleToTransfer) Size() uint32 {
return 2 + elm.ToAddress.Size() + elm.Amount.Size()
}
func (*Action_1_SimpleToTransfer) RequestSignAddresses() []fields.Address {
return []fields.Address{} // not sign
}
func (act *Action_1_SimpleToTransfer) WriteInChainState(state interfaces.ChainStateOperation) error {
if act.belong_trs_v3 == nil {
panic("Action belong to transaction not be nil !")
}
// check amount value
if !act.Amount.IsPositive() {
return fmt.Errorf("Amount is not positive.")
}
// transfer
return DoSimpleTransferFromChainState(state, act.belong_trs_v3.GetAddress(), act.ToAddress, act.Amount)
}
func (act *Action_1_SimpleToTransfer) WriteinChainState(state interfacev2.ChainStateOperation) error {
panic("WriteinChainState be deprecated")
if act.belong_trs == nil {
panic("Action belong to transaction not be nil !")
}
// check amount value
if !act.Amount.IsPositive() {
return fmt.Errorf("Amount is not positive.")
}
// transfer
return DoSimpleTransferFromChainStateV2(state, act.belong_trs.GetAddress(), act.ToAddress, act.Amount)
}
func (act *Action_1_SimpleToTransfer) RecoverChainState(state interfacev2.ChainStateOperation) error {
panic("RecoverChainState be deprecated")
if act.belong_trs == nil {
panic("Action belong to transaction not be nil !")
}
// Fallback
return DoSimpleTransferFromChainStateV2(state, act.ToAddress, act.belong_trs.GetAddress(), act.Amount)
}
// Set belongs to long_ trs
func (act *Action_1_SimpleToTransfer) SetBelongTransaction(trs interfacev2.Transaction) {
act.belong_trs = trs
}
func (act *Action_1_SimpleToTransfer) SetBelongTrs(trs interfaces.Transaction) {
act.belong_trs_v3 = trs
}
// burning fees // 是否销毁本笔交易的 90% 的交易费用
func (act *Action_1_SimpleToTransfer) IsBurning90PersentTxFees() bool {
///////////// TEST CODE START /////////////
//if act.Amount.ToMeiString() == "2" { // 测试转账为 2 枚时,手续费减半
// return true
//}
///////////// TEST CODE END /////////////
return false
}
